Hi! On Thu, Jul 17, 2008 at 01:37:52PM +0100, Stef Hoesli wrote: >In http://www.openbsd.org/faq/faq15.html#PkgMgmt you write: 'Prior to >OpenBSD 4.4...'. But OpenBSD 4.4 doesn't exist? The current version is >4.3. So what's the logic consequence: In all released versions (i.e. up to 4.3), the PKG_PATH elements must end with /. In 4.4 (the upcoming release), this is expected to change. I see no error here, but an announcement of an expected change, an expected relaxation of that requirement. >Cheers >Stef Kind regards, Hannah. |
